HOME > Hotels Motels in or near Westborough, MA

3 Technology Dr.
Westborough, MA 01581
Specialty: COURTYARD
5400 Computer Dr.
Westborough, MA 01581
1800 Computer Dr
Westborough, MA 01581
180 E Main St.
Westborough, MA 01581
16 Morse St.
Westborough, MA 01581
15 Connector Rd.
Westborough, MA 01581
Specialty: HAMPTON
25 Connector Rd
Westborough, MA 01581
Specialty: RESIDENCE INN
4 Boardman St.
Westborough, MA 01581

Back

to

Top